Identifying Branches That Need Pruning
Not all branches require pruning. The key is to look for those that are:
-
Dead or Diseased: Remove any branches showing signs of decay, discoloration, or oozing sap.
-
Crossing or Rubbing: These branches can cause damage to the tree and nearby structures by rubbing against each other.
-
Growing Inward: Branches growing inward towards the center of the tree can crowd out other growth and limit air circulation.
-
Thick and Crowded: Thinning dense foliage allows for better light penetration and air flow, promoting healthier growth.

Finding Reputable Fall Church Tree Removal Experts
When seeking professional tree pruning services in Falls Church, VA, consider these tips:
-
Check for Certifications: Look for companies with International Society of Arboriculture (ISA) certification, signifying arborist expertise.
-
Online Reviews: Read client reviews to gauge the quality of service and customer satisfaction.
-
Local Reputation: Ask for referrals from neighbors or local gardening groups.
-
Detailed Quotes: Request detailed quotes outlining services provided, labor costs, and materials used.
